The Rise of Robotics in Gold Mining

Robotics is rapidly changing the landscape of gold extraction. Here’s how:

  • Automated Drilling and Blasting: Traditional drilling and blasting are hazardous and time-consuming. Automated systems, equipped with sensors and AI, can now perform these tasks with greater precision and safety. These robots can analyze rock formations, optimize drilling patterns, and even handle explosives, minimizing human exposure to dangerous conditions.
  • Autonomous Haul Trucks: Massive haul trucks are essential for transporting ore from the mine to processing facilities. Autonomous haul trucks, guided by GPS and sophisticated sensors, operate 24/7 without the need for human drivers. This not only reduces labor costs but also minimizes accidents and improves fuel efficiency.
  • Robotic Sorting and Processing: Separating gold from ore is a complex process. Robots equipped with advanced sensors and AI algorithms can identify and sort valuable materials with incredible accuracy. This leads to higher gold recovery rates and reduces waste.

AI: The Brains Behind the Operation

AI is not just automating tasks; it’s optimizing entire mining operations.

  • Predictive Maintenance: Mining equipment is expensive and prone to breakdowns. AI algorithms can analyze sensor data from machinery to predict potential failures before they occur. This allows for proactive maintenance, minimizing downtime and saving significant costs.
  • Resource Optimization: AI can analyze vast amounts of geological data to identify the most promising areas for exploration and extraction. This helps mining companies make informed decisions about where to invest their resources, maximizing their return on investment.
  • Improved Safety: Safety is paramount in the mining industry. AI-powered systems can monitor worker behavior, detect potential hazards, and even control ventilation systems to ensure a safe working environment.

Addressing Concerns and Challenges

While the benefits of automation are clear, there are also challenges to consider:

  • Job Displacement: Automation may lead to job losses for some mining workers. However, it also creates new opportunities in areas such as robotics maintenance, data analysis, and AI development.
  • High Initial Investment: Implementing robotics and AI systems requires significant upfront investment. However, the long-term cost savings and increased productivity can quickly offset these initial expenses.
  • Cybersecurity Risks: As mining operations become more reliant on technology, they also become more vulnerable to cyberattacks. Robust cybersecurity measures are essential to protect sensitive data and prevent disruptions.
